Can't choose between CRT and LCD

I'm looking for a new portable TV for my bedroom to replace my 6 year-old Daewoo VCR combi TV.

My old TV was 14" and I like to try something a bit bigger - 15".

Do 15" CRT's have a bigger visible screen than 14" CRT's?

I know a 15" LCD would be bigger than a 15" CRT but some people have said the picture quality isn't as good.

    yes a 15" is bigger!

    With CRT's, the inch measurement includes the black bits around the edges whereas a cm measure gives the 'real' viewable area... so a 15" typically gives 14" viewable and a 14" gives more like 12.5inches give or take a little.
